Chromium Code Reviews| Index: components/metrics/net/net_metrics_log_uploader.cc |
| =================================================================== |
| --- components/metrics/net/net_metrics_log_uploader.cc (revision 275687) |
| +++ components/metrics/net/net_metrics_log_uploader.cc (working copy) |
| @@ -5,7 +5,6 @@ |
| #include "components/metrics/net/net_metrics_log_uploader.h" |
| #include "base/metrics/histogram.h" |
| -#include "components/metrics/net/compression_utils.h" |
| #include "net/base/load_flags.h" |
| #include "net/url_request/url_fetcher.h" |
| #include "url/gurl.h" |
| @@ -24,22 +23,8 @@ |
| NetMetricsLogUploader::~NetMetricsLogUploader() { |
| } |
| -bool NetMetricsLogUploader::UploadLog(const std::string& log_data, |
| +bool NetMetricsLogUploader::UploadLog(const std::string& compressed_log_data, |
|
Ilya Sherman
2014/06/09 23:17:00
Please update the header file as well.
Alexei Svitkine (slow)
2014/06/10 17:01:15
Done.
|
| const std::string& log_hash) { |
| - std::string compressed_log_data; |
| - if (!GzipCompress(log_data, &compressed_log_data)) { |
| - NOTREACHED(); |
| - return false; |
| - } |
| - |
| - UMA_HISTOGRAM_PERCENTAGE( |
| - "UMA.ProtoCompressionRatio", |
| - static_cast<int>(100 * compressed_log_data.size() / log_data.size())); |
| - UMA_HISTOGRAM_CUSTOM_COUNTS( |
| - "UMA.ProtoGzippedKBSaved", |
| - static_cast<int>((log_data.size() - compressed_log_data.size()) / 1024), |
| - 1, 2000, 50); |
| - |
| current_fetch_.reset( |
| net::URLFetcher::Create(GURL(server_url_), net::URLFetcher::POST, this)); |
| current_fetch_->SetRequestContext(request_context_getter_); |